Understanding the Sofa Market
Before diving into the savings techniques, it's crucial to comprehend the sofa market. Rates can vary commonly based on numerous factors, consisting of:
- Material: Sofas made from leather typically cost more than those made from fabric.
- Brand: High-end brands normally command higher costs, often justifying their expense through reputation and workmanship.
- Design Complexity: Sofas with more elaborate designs or extra features (like recliner chairs or sleeper sofas) might be priced higher.
Table 1: Price Ranges for Different Sofa Types
Sofa Type | Product | Typical Price Range |
---|---|---|
Standard Fabric Sofa | Polyester | ₤ 300 - ₤ 800 |
Leather Sofa | Authentic Leather | ₤ 800 - ₤ 2,500 |
Sectional Sofa | Fabric or Leather | ₤ 1,200 - ₤ 3,500 |
Sleeper Sofa | Fabric or Hybrid | ₤ 600 - ₤ 2,000 |
Reclining Sofa | Fabric or Leather | ₤ 700 - ₤ 2,200 |
Understanding these price varieties will assist consumers set a realistic budget plan.
Timing is Everything
Timing your sofa purchase can substantially impact your savings. Retailers usually offer discounts throughout certain times of the year. Buyers can benefit from the following:
Ideal Times to Buy a Sofa
- Holiday Sales: Major holidays such as Memorial Day, Labor Day, and Black Friday often include substantial discounts.
- End of Season: Retailers normally clear out last season's stock to make way for brand-new styles, typically resulting in markdowns.
- New Year Sales: The beginning of the year frequently sees promotions as shops wish to revitalize their inventory.

Negotiation Techniques
Don't avoid negotiating when it comes to acquiring a sofa. Here are some suggestions:
- Ask for Discounts: Inquire if there are present promotions or if the salesperson can offer a much better price.
- Be Prepared to Walk Away: Showing that you are ready to leave can often cause a better offer.
- Examine Competitors' Prices: If a rival has a similar design for less, discuss this during negotiations.
Additional Cost-Effective Strategies
Besides timing and negotiation, consider implementing the following methods to optimize your savings:
- Consider Used Furniture: Thrift stores, consignment stores, and online marketplaces can use high-quality second-hand sofas at a portion of the market price.
- DIY Options: For those going to take on a job, acquiring a fundamental sofa and reupholstering it can save cash and enable modification.
- Sales Tax and Delivery Fees: Always factor in extra expenses such as delivery and sales tax, which can substantially add to the overall expense.
